5/10/2003 - Macromedia Flash UI Components Set 5 Released Flash UI Components Set 5 provides Flash MX developers with an additional set of Flash Components for building user interfaces. The components included are:
  • TextField for providing an easy to use textfield, with advanced options such as data validation, and icon support.
  • Slider for providing an easy to use UI widget for selecting a value within a range.
  • Tab View for providing an advanced UI element for allowing the display and navigation between multiple elements within an application.
  • Accordion Pane for creating an advanced, multi-section menu pane.
  • Week View for allowing users to easily navigate through and select days and weeks.

The components area is one of the older areas on Flash-db. In the near future we will be adding to the library in two different ways. The first is with more user contributed components that are really useful but do not deal with using external data sources. The second way we will be adding to the components library is by adding new Flash MX 2004 examples of connecting components to data sources (web services, xml, and database). The MX04 examples will contain the actionscript and server side code needed to work, however the actual components will not be available to download (this is because they are all included in MX04 or in a DevNet Resource Kit (DRK). We will only offer the actual code needed - because they are commercial components. This collection is a library of relatively simple examples using external text files, flash remoting, web services, and/or XML to populate various components. The main reason behind this library is so people can become familiar with loading XML/Text/AMF/Soap data into components for future applications.
